1. A vehicular vision system, said vehicular vision system comprising:
a camera module configured for mounting at an in-cabin portion of a windshield of a vehicle;
wherein said camera module comprises a camera and a circuit board;
wherein, with said camera module mounted at the in-cabin portion of the windshield, said camera views forward of the vehicle and through the windshield of the vehicle;
wherein said camera comprises a CMOS imaging sensor array and a lens;
wherein the CMOS imaging sensor array comprises a plurality of photosensor elements arranged in a photosensor array having rows and columns;
wherein said lens is accommodated in a lens barrel having a longitudinal axis;
wherein, with said camera module mounted at the in-cabin portion of the windshield, said circuit board is tilted at an acute angle relative to the longitudinal axis of said lens barrel of said camera;
wherein a flexible coupling is provided between said camera and said circuit board;
wherein said flexible coupling electrically connects said camera to circuitry of said circuit board (i) to provide power to said camera, (ii) to control said camera and (iii) to enable said circuit board to receive image data from said camera;
a data processor operable to process image data captured by the CMOS imaging sensor array of said camera;
wherein image data captured by the CMOS imaging sensor array of said camera is encoded by a data encoder chip;
wherein image data captured by the CMOS imaging sensor array of said camera that is encoded at the data encoder chip is carried as a data stream to the data processor via a cable;
wherein image data captured by the CMOS imaging sensor array of said camera that is encoded at the data encoder chip and that is carried to the data processor via the cable is processed at the data processor for (i) a vehicle headlamp control system of the vehicle, (ii) a lane departure warning system of the vehicle and (iii) a traffic sign recognition system of the vehicle;
wherein communication via the cable is bidirectional; and
wherein the data processor is located in the vehicle remote from said camera module.
